Just received my new Dahua from Aliexpress.

I went for the IPC-HDW4421EMP-AS as it has the built in SD card which I will be using as I don't currently have an NVR.

The camera housing is all metal construction and feels very solid. I had read on here that some similar model Dahua turrets were partially plastic, so was pleasantly surprised.

Interesting. I must be doing something wrong on aliexpress because no matter how i search, i can't get this cam to show up.

I just started a thread trying to compare the differences between this cam vs the 4431, which is the one i just got. The base of mine is plastic and the camera ball does not lock securely into place. It doesn't take much effort to rotate the camera in the housing. Is your housing metal and does the camera lock in securely?

Between the two, it appeared the only differences for the 4431 were slightly improved frame rates (which doesn't matter for me because i set it at about 15fps anyway), better compression, and no micro sd slot. Now it appears the construction is different too. I wonder if the overall size is different? If you don't mind taking some measurements, ill do the same as well.

Here's the 4431C-A. Looks like it's the same size. 4 1/8" diameter (the pic looks skewed from the camera angle). The base and housing is plastic. The ball is metal. 20160815_131554.jpg20160815_131240.jpg
